My bill to protect our tree canopy advances!
Today, the PA House Environmental Protection Committee approved my legislation that would help preserve the tree canopy for communities statewide by requiring electric utilities that remove a tree to plant a new one, within two years, in a location of the municipality's choice. I introduced H.B. 2161 after residents and environmental advocates in our district expressed concerns that trees were being removed entirely, instead of simply being pruned or trimmed.
We’re one step closer to addressing that issue, as my bill now heads to the full House for consideration.
